Frank Church-River of No Return Wilderness
Few places in America, and nowhere outside of Alaska, provide a Wilderness experience to match the sheer magnitude of the Frank Church-River of No Return, the largest contiguous unit of the National Wilderness...

| Designation | Wilderness |
| Managed by | Bureau of Land Management and U.S. Forest Service |
| State | Idaho |
| Size | 2.4 million acres (Wilderness Connect) |
| Designated | 1980, by Congress |
| Center point | 45.0659, -114.9649 |
| Night sky | About as dark as the ground gets (Black Marble reading 16) |

Can I camp at Frank Church-River of No Return Wilderness?
3 federal campgrounds sit inside the boundary, including Chamberlain Basin Camping Area, Horse Heaven Cabin and Mackay Bar Campground. 57 in all are within ten miles. Camping inside a wilderness is usually allowed away from roads, with no facilities; the managing agency page has the permit rules.
